Kuinka rakentaa digitaalisen julkaisualustan Aspose.Wordsin kanssa .NET: Wordista Web-Ready -muotoihin
Kuvittele kääntämällä Word-asiakirjojasi kiehtovaan digitaalisen kokemukseen, valmis web- tai e-lukijoille, kaikki muutamalla koodin rivillä. Aspose.Words for .NET:llä voit rakentaa vahvan digitaalisen julkaisuplatformin, joka muuttaa Word -tiedostoja helposti HTML:iin ja ePubiin, laajentamalla sisältösi ulottuvuutta ja vaikutusta.
Miksi luoda digitaalisen julkaisualustan?
- Keskittele yleisöäsi: Saada lukijoita millä tahansa laitteella web- ja e-lukijan yhteensopivilla muodoilla.
- Automaattinen julkaisu: Suorita työnkulku ja säästää arvokasta aikaa.
- Huolehdi laadusta: Varmista korkean luotettavuuden muunnokset, jotka säilyttävät asiakirjan eheyden.
- Enhance Accessibility: Tee sisältösi saataville laajalle yleisölle.
Aloittaminen: Julkaisun työkalu
Annamme itsellemme tarvittavat työkalut digitaalisen julkaisualustan rakentamiseen:
The .NET Foundation: Download and install the latest Netti SDK.
Aspose.Words Integraatio: Lisäaineistosi projektille NuGetin avulla:
dotnet add package Aspose.Words
- Sisällön tallennus: Valmista näytteet Word-asiakirjat (
DocumentForPublishing.docx
ja muuntaminen testataan.
Digitaalisen julkaisualustan rakentaminen: askel askeleelta opas
Vaihe 1: Wordin muuntaminen HTML:een
Muunna Word-asiakirjat web-valmiiksi HTML:iksi helposti.
using System;
using Aspose.Words;
class Program
{
static void Main()
{
string inputPath = "DocumentForPublishing.docx";
Document doc = new Document(inputPath);
string outputPath = "PublishedDocument.html";
doc.Save(outputPath, SaveFormat.Html);
Console.WriteLine("Document successfully converted to HTML.");
}
}
Selitys: Tämä koodinjälki lataa Word-asiakirjan ja tallentaa sen HTML-tiedostona, joten se on valmis web-julkaisuun.
Vaihe 2: Wordin muuntaminen ePubiin
Luo ePub-tiedostoja e-lukijan yhteensopivuudesta ja laajenna sisältösi ulottuvuutta.
using System;
using Aspose.Words;
class Program
{
static void Main()
{
string inputPath = "DocumentForPublishing.docx";
Document doc = new Document(inputPath);
string outputPath = "PublishedDocument.epub";
doc.Save(outputPath, SaveFormat.Epub);
Console.WriteLine("Document successfully converted to ePub.");
}
}
Selitys: Tämä koodi lataa Word-asiakirjan ja tallentaa sen ePub-tiedostona, mikä takaa yhteensopivuuden sähköisten lukijoiden kanssa.
Vaihe 3: Web-sisällön optimointi
Paranna web-tuotantoa poistamalla tarpeettomat tyylit ja varmistamalla puhdas ja tehokas HTML.
using System;
using Aspose.Words;
class Program
{
static void Main()
{
string inputPath = "DocumentForPublishing.docx";
Document doc = new Document(inputPath);
doc.Styles.ClearUnusedStyles();
string outputPath = "OptimizedDocument.html";
doc.Save(outputPath, SaveFormat.Html);
Console.WriteLine("Document optimized and saved for web publishing.");
}
}
Selitys: Tämä koodi optimoi Word-dokumentin puhdistamalla käyttämättömät tyylit, mikä johtaa puhtaampaan HTML-tulokseen.
Vaihe 4: Batch-muuntaminen tehokkuuteen
Automatisoi useiden asiakirjojen muuntaminen julkaisemisen prosessin yksinkertaistamiseksi.
using System;
using Aspose.Words;
class Program
{
static void Main()
{
string[] files = { "Document1.docx", "Document2.docx", "Document3.docx" };
foreach (var file in files)
{
Document doc = new Document(file);
string outputPath = $"{file.Replace(".docx", ".html")}";
doc.Save(outputPath, SaveFormat.Html);
Console.WriteLine($"Converted {file} to {outputPath}");
}
}
}
Selitys: Tämä koodi iteroi useita Word-asiakirjoja ja muuntaa kukin HTML:een, automaattisesti pakkauksen käsittelyä.
Reaalimaailman sovellukset: missä alustasi säteilee
- Online-sisällön jakelu: Lähetä blogeja, artikkeleita ja raportteja suoraan verkkosivustollesi.
- E-kirjastot ja sähköiset kirjat: Luo digitaalisia kirjastoja ja elektronisia kirjoja lukijoille missä tahansa laitteessa.
- Opetusalustoja: Muunna kurssimateriaaleja ja tekstikirjoja käytettävissä oleviin digitaalisiin muotoihin.
- Markkinointi ja myynti: Levitä lomakkeita, luetteloita ja esityksiä interaktiivisena web-sisällönä.
Käyttöstrategioita: Tee alustasi käytettävissä
- **Web Hosting:**Integroi muuntamisominaisuutesi web-julkaisupalustoihin tai CMS-työkaluihin.
- SaaS Solutions: Tarjoaa asiakirjo-verkkokonversiota palveluna sisällön luojille.
- Cloud Platforms: Aseta alustasi pilvipalveluihin skalaavuuden ja globaalin pääsyn varmistamiseksi.
Ongelmanratkaisu vinkkejä: yhteisten haasteiden ratkaiseminen
- Formatting Fidelity: Testaa muunnelmia eri asiakirjojen rakenteilla johdonmukaisen tuloksen varmistamiseksi.
- suorituskyvyn optimointi: Käsittelee suuria asiakirjoja osiin tai optimaalistaa kuvia muuntusaikoja varten.
- Cross-Platform Compatibility: Validoi ePub-tiedostoja useilla e-lukijaalustoilla laajalle yhteensopivuudelle.
Seuraava askel: Sisällön muuntaminen Aspose.Wordsin avulla
Ready to build your own digital publishing platform? Download a free trial of Aspose.Words for .NET from https://releases.aspose.com/sanoja/ and start converting your Word documents into web-ready formats today. Explore our Dokumentti for detailed guides, delve into our Tuotteet for more features, and stay updated with our Blogi for the latest insights.